Fatal bullet fired on ‘Rust' set may have been ‘sabotage,' armorer's lawyers say
[TODAY] The attorneys for the armorer in charge of weapons on the set of "Rust" say they are investigating whether someone put a live bullet in a box of dummy rounds with the purpose of "sabotaging the set," resulting in the death of a cinematographer from a prop gun fired by star Alec Baldwin.

Jason Bowles and Robert Gorence, the attorneys for armorer Hannah Gutierrez-Reed, 24, spoke exclusively on TODAY Wednesday about how they believed a live round ended up in the gun fired by Baldwin, which has made their client a focus of the investigation into the death of Halyna Hutchins.

Bowles said there was a box of bullets on the set labeled as dummy rounds that Gutierrez-Reed pulled from to load the gun. He believed it was possible a third party may have put a live round in the box.

"I believe that somebody who would do that would want to sabotage the set, want to prove point, want to say that they’re disgruntled, they’re unhappy," Bowles told TODAY’s Savannah Guthrie. "And we know that people had walked off the set the day before."

Asked if he thought a crew member could be a suspect, Bowles said "I think you can’t rule anybody out at this point."

"We know there was a live round in a box of dummy rounds that shouldn’t have been there," Bowles said. "We have people who had left the set, who had walked out because they were disgruntled. We have a time frame between 11 (a.m.) and 1 (p.m.), approximately, that day, in which the firearms at times were unattended, so there was opportunity to tamper with this scene."

Gorence added that the film set's prop ammunition was in a truck "that was completely unattended at all times, giving someone access and opportunity."

NBC News has not verified Bowles' allegation that firearms were left unattended on set during that time period or Gorence's allegation that the ammunition was left unsupervised in a prop truck.
